Asphalt Shingles: The Budget-Friendly Standard
For decades, asphalt has been the go-to choice for homeowners seeking affordable shingles Barrie. They are cost-effective, easy to install, and come in a wide variety of styles and colors. When budgeting for your project, you’ll likely need to compare architectural shingles vs 3-tab shingles cost:
- 3-Tab Shingles: The most economical option, offering a flat, uniform look. They are great for tight budgets but have a shorter lifespan and lower wind resistance.
- Architectural Shingles: Slightly more expensive, but they provide a thicker, multi-dimensional appearance. Because they offer superior wind and weather resistance, the slight price increase makes them a much better value for our local climate.
Metal Roofing: The Ultimate Winter Shield
If you are wondering which roofing material lasts longest in snow, metal is the undisputed champion. Snow easily slides off a metal surface, reducing the dangerous weight load on your home’s structure. Metal roofing Barrie is becoming increasingly popular, especially for properties exposed to the waterfront. In fact, a proper steel roofing installation for Lake Simcoe winds can secure your home against severe gusts that would easily tear off standard asphalt shingles.
When weighing metal vs asphalt shingles pros and cons, consider that while metal requires a higher upfront investment, its 50+ year lifespan makes it one of the most affordable Barrie roofing materials in the long run.

The Hidden Heroes: Roofing Supplies You Can’t Ignore
A truly watertight roof is a comprehensive system, not just the top layer of shingles or metal panels. When shopping for roofing supplies Barrie, you need to focus heavily on the protective layers beneath the surface.
Understanding the underlayment importance for waterproof roofing is crucial to the longevity of your home. This layer acts as a secondary barrier against moisture that manages to sneak past your primary roofing material. Choosing a high-quality synthetic roof underlayment Barrie protects your roof deck from devastating wood rot and mold.
Additionally, areas where your roof changes slope—such as chimneys, skylights, and roof valleys—are highly vulnerable to leaks. Investing in premium roof flashing Barrie (the metal strips used to seal these joints) is a relatively minor expense that saves thousands in potential water damage repairs down the line.

Maximizing Lifespan: Weatherproofing and Insulation
Even the highest-quality Barrie roofing materials will fail prematurely if your home lacks proper airflow and insulation.
Protecting Against Ice Dams Ice dams form when heat escapes from your living space, melting the snow on your roof, which then refreezes at the colder eaves. This causes water to back up under your shingles, leading to severe interior leaks. Focus on preventing ice damming with proper roof insulation in your attic, which keeps the roof deck at a consistent, cold temperature during the winter.
Managing Extreme Temperature Shifts Ontario experiences sweltering summers and freezing winters. Installing effective roof ventilation systems for extreme temperature changes allows trapped heat and moisture to safely escape your attic. Without this ventilation, your shingles will essentially bake from the inside out in July, and destructive frost will accumulate in your attic in January.
Preparing for Severe Storms Summer storms often bring hail that can batter your home’s exterior. When selecting your materials, check their hail resistant roofing impact ratings. Class 4 impact-resistant shingles or heavily corrugated steel panels can withstand significant hail strikes, which can keep your roof intact and potentially lower your home insurance premiums.
